Direct discharge type exhaust fans are designed to expel air directly out of a building or space, ensuring a rapid and efficient ventilation process. Unlike other types of exhaust systems that may recirculate or exhaust air indirectly, direct discharge models are focused on immediate removal of stale air, humidity, or odors. This functionality is essential for environments such as kitchens, bathrooms, and industrial settings where air quality can be compromised.

While using direct discharge type exhaust fans, end customers may encounter several challenges. Here are some common issues and practical solutions:
One common concern is the noise generated by the fan during operation. While efficiency is key, excessive noise can be bothersome. To mitigate this, consider choosing models designed with sound-dampening technology, or those that operate at lower decibels. Additionally, installing the fan away from living areas can help reduce perceived noise levels.
Another issue many users face is installation difficulty. Proper installation is crucial for maximizing the performance of your exhaust fan. If you're not confident in your ability to install it correctly, consulting a professional or hiring an experienced technician can save time and ensure the job is done right.
Scheduled maintenance is often overlooked; however, neglect can reduce the efficiency and lifespan of your fan. Regularly check for dirt and debris buildup in the fan and ductwork, and clean them as needed. If your fan has filters, make sure to replace them at recommended intervals. Most manufacturers provide guidelines for maintenance schedules, which can help keep your fan operating optimally.
Choosing the correct direct discharge type exhaust fan is vital for your specific application. Factors such as the size of the area, required airflow (measured in CFM—cubic feet per minute), and environmental conditions should all influence your decision. When in doubt, consult with manufacturers or suppliers who can offer insights and recommend models that fit your criteria.
